NewJeans continues to draw strong streaming numbers despite an extended hiatus, with the group now boasting three songs that have surpassed 900 million plays on Spotify.

According to agency Ador and Spotify, "Super Shy" — one of three title tracks from the group's second EP "Get Up" — had accumulated 900.04 million streams as of Friday. It is the third NewJeans song to cross the 900 million mark on the platform, following "OMG" and "Ditto."

"Super Shy," built on a jersey club rhythm and a bouncy, upbeat sound, drew an enthusiastic global response from the moment of its release. The track spent eight weeks on the Billboard Hot 100 and nine weeks on the UK Official Singles Chart Top 100, demonstrating sustained commercial appeal. It also broke into the top 10 on Spotify's Global and US Daily Top Songs charts.

The song has earned wide critical acclaim as well. It was the only K-pop track to appear on Pitchfork's list of the 100 best songs of the 2020s. The outlet praised it as "NewJeans at their most effortless," calling its "light, breezy hook" a standout quality. Billboard, Rolling Stone, The Guardian and NME also named it one of the best songs of 2023.

Including this latest milestone, NewJeans' entire Spotify catalog has now surpassed 8 billion cumulative streams. "Ditto," "OMG" and "Super Shy" have each cleared 900 million plays, while "Hype Boy" has topped 700 million, "New Jeans" and "Attention" have each exceeded 500 million, and "ETA" has passed 400 million — a testament to the group's enduring streaming power across its discography.

NewJeans debuted in 2022 and won broad popularity with an easy-listening, Y2K-influenced sound evoking the nostalgia of the 1990s and early 2000s, setting the group apart from the performance- and lore-driven approach typical of K-pop acts. The group has been navigating turbulence since April 2024, when a dispute erupted between Hybe and Min Hee-jin, the former chief executive of Ador. Four of the five members have since returned to Ador, with Danielle the exception. The group has been on hiatus for roughly two years, though the members were recently spotted preparing new music.
